Brookfield is a locality in Queens, Prince Edward Island, Canada. It is classified as a village / hamlet. Brookfield is located at 46.3257°N, 63.2841°W. It observes Atlantic Time (UTC−4 / −3). Postal code area: C1E.
Brookfield rests upon the quiet, rolling terrain of Queens, where the salt-heavy breath of the Gulf of St. Lawrence defines the horizon. It lies 14.9 km north-west of Charlottetown, PE (from Charlottetown, PE: bearing 310°T), and is situated 4.5 km west-north-west of Miltonvale Park.
